Mina Protocol - криптовалютный протокол со сжатым блокчейном. В то время как популярные криптовалюты (Bitcoin, Ethereum) хранят сотни гигабайт данных, блокчейн Mina всегда остается одного и того же размера, около 22 Кб.
Содержание:
Информация о Mina Protocol
Мина работает над созданием эффективной распределенной платежной системы, которая дает возможность пользователям изначально проверять платформу прямо из блока генезиса. Протокол использует краткие неинтерактивные аргументы знаний Zero-Knowledge (zk-SNARK), криптографическое доказательство, которое позволяет кому-то аутентифицировать информацию, не раскрывая указанную информацию. Таким образом, проект постепенно вычисляет SNARKS, которые концентрируются только на последних нескольких блоках, что означает, что конечные пользователи проверяют сжатое доказательство zk-SNARK, а не всю историю транзакций блока.
Как работает проект:
Во-первых | В основе протокола лежит его родная валюта MINA, которая функционирует как служебная монета и средство обмена. |
Открытый исходный код и закрытый источник | Мина похожа на биткоин, помимо того, как она обрабатывает транзакции, но также использует модель счета, используемую в Ethereum. Платформа использует эквивалент майнера, чтобы гарантировать, что каждый блок зафиксируется в состоянии. |
Проект использует для оптимизации скорости обработки транзакций, которое работает путем группировки недоказанных блоков и назначения процесса параллельным проверкам.
Особенности проекта
Mina использует Ouroboros Samasika, тип механизма PoS, специально разработанного для кратких децентрализованных сетей, так как он обеспечивает загрузку из блока генезиса. Краткие блокчейны содержат две основные функции: проверка и обновление. Проверка затрагивает консенсус, сводку блокчейна и блоки, в то время как функция обновления взаимодействует с консенсусом и сводкой цепочки. Мина использует разные подходы, имея несколько участников, каждый из которых обрабатывает определенную функцию в децентрализованной сети. Три основные роли включают в себя:
- верификаторы;
- продюсеров блоков;
- снаркеров.
Производители блоков актоматически становятся заинтересованной стороной или майнерами и получают вознаграждения за блоки и платежи за транзакции. Важно то, что протокол не уменьшает вознаграждения, которые идут производителям блоков. Верификаторы взаимодействуют с zk-SNARKS, которые занимаются сертификацией информации. Каждый пользователь протокола Mina считается верификатором при условии, что его устройства могут обрабатывать цепочку в 22 КБ и выдерживать определенное время обработки.
Snarkers производят zk-SNARK, которые после используются для проверки транзакций. Производители блоков платят от общих транзакционных сборов, которые они получают за добавление новых блоков. Однако, чтобы претендовать на сборы, они должны размещать заявки.
Как происходят транзакции?
Процесс транзакций начинается с того, что пользователь инициирует транзакцию, после чего сделка переходит в mempool. Затем снаркеры создают SNARKS. После идет выбор производителя блока (BP) для объединения транзакций в общий блок. Лучшими криптовалютными биржами для торговли монетами Mina в настоящее время являются:
- Biinance;
- OKX;
- Mandala Exchange;
- Gate.io;
- HitBTC.
Mina легко интегрирует стейблкоины в традиционные веб-приложения и мобильные приложения — в отличие от других блокчейнов, которые требуют дорогостоящего и сложного промежуточного программного обеспечения. Разработчики-новички могут мгновенно интегрировать цифровые доллары (или любой другой актив, выпущенный на Minа) в продукты с помощью всего лишь пары строк кода JavaScript, который Minа планирует поддерживать в качестве языка разработки для Snapps.